What a Seasonal AC Tune-Up Includes
A professional tune-up from AirWorks Solutions covers the essentials for keeping your system in top condition:
- Air filter inspection and replacement: Ensures clean airflow.
- Evaporator coil cleaning: Restores airflow and heat transfer.
- Condenser coil cleaning: Removes debris from the outdoor unit.
- Refrigerant level check: Includes leak detection and system performance review.
- Electrical system inspection: Tightening connections, checking contactors, relays, capacitors, and wiring.
- Blower assembly check: Ensures smooth motor and belt operation.
- Motor lubrication and bearing inspection: Where applicable.
- Thermostat calibration: Maintains accurate comfort and efficiency.
- Safety controls and condensate drain check: Prevents overflow and water damage.
- System performance test: Evaluates static pressure, amp draw, and temperature split.
- Documentation and recommendations: A clear service report with repair suggestions.

Common AC Issues in Mather, CA
Local conditions in Mather, CA create recurring challenges for homeowners:
- Reduced cooling capacity from dirty coils and clogged filters after spring dust.
- Increased energy bills from restricted airflow or component failures.
- Refrigerant leaks leading to short cycling and evaporator coil icing.
- Capacitor or motor breakdowns during extreme heat.
- Clogged condensate drains causing water damage.
- Indoor air quality decline during wildfire season when systems are saturated with particulate matter.

Recommended Maintenance Frequency for Mather Homes
- Annual service: Spring tune-up before cooling season begins.
- Biannual service: Spring and fall visits for older systems or homes near smoke-prone areas.
- Filter checks: Monthly or quarterly during heavy use to prevent restricted airflow.

Practical Homeowner Tips Between Tune-Ups
- Replace or check air filters monthly during heavy use.
- Keep at least two feet of clearance around your outdoor condenser.
- Avoid frequent thermostat changes; maintain a steady setting.
- Watch for warning signs like reduced airflow, warm rooms, or unusual noises.
- During the wildfire season, set HVAC to recirculate and use high-efficiency filters.
